双色球快乐8彩票查询系统开发方案彩票查询双色球快乐8

嗯,用户让我写一篇关于彩票查询双色球快乐8的文章,标题是“双色球快乐8彩票查询系统开发方案”,看起来用户可能是一个彩票公司的技术人员,或者是想开发类似系统的人,他们需要一个详细的技术方案,可能包括系统架构、功能模块、开发流程等。

我需要明确用户的需求,用户可能是一个彩票公司,他们需要一个高效的彩票查询系统,帮助销售和管理层分析彩票数据,系统需要具备高效的数据查询、良好的性能、安全性和易用性。

我考虑文章的结构,用户提到了系统需求分析、系统设计、功能模块、开发流程、测试方案、部署与维护等部分,这些部分需要详细描述,确保用户能够清晰理解整个开发过程。

在需求分析部分,我需要明确目标用户、功能需求、技术要求和安全性,目标用户包括彩票公司管理层、销售人员和客户,功能需求包括彩票信息查询、开奖信息查询、销售数据查询、数据统计分析等,技术要求方面,使用MySQL数据库,设计合理的数据结构,支持高效的查询和维护。

系统设计部分,分层架构是常见的做法,包括数据层、业务逻辑层和用户界面层,数据库设计需要考虑主表和辅助表,确保数据结构合理,支持高效的查询和维护,功能模块方面,用户界面、数据管理、统计分析模块是关键,需要提供直观的操作,支持数据的增删改查,同时确保数据的准确性和完整性。

开发流程部分,从需求分析到测试,再到部署和维护,这样用户可以了解整个开发过程,测试方案包括单元测试、集成测试、性能测试和用户验收测试,确保系统稳定可靠,部署与维护部分,提到服务器的选择、备份策略和日常维护,确保系统的长期稳定运行。

总结部分要强调系统的优势,比如高效、安全、易用,满足彩票公司的需求,附录部分可以列出参考文档和测试用例,方便用户进一步查阅。

我需要确保文章内容全面,结构清晰,涵盖所有必要的开发细节,同时语言要专业但易懂,满足用户的技术需求,这样,用户就能得到一个详细、实用的开发方案,帮助他们开发一个高效的双色球快乐8彩票查询系统。

1 系统简介

双色球快乐8彩票查询系统是一个基于双色球和快乐8彩票的查询系统,旨在为彩票公司提供一个便捷、可靠、高效的彩票销售查询功能,系统通过提供彩票信息查询、开奖信息查询、销售数据查询、数据统计分析等功能,帮助彩票公司快速查询彩票销售情况,分析彩票走势,优化彩票销售策略。

2 系统目标

  1. 提供双色球和快乐8彩票信息的实时查询功能。
  2. 支持彩票销售数据的查询、分析和统计。
  3. 提供彩票开奖信息的查询和分析。
  4. 保证系统高效、安全、易用。

3 系统适用场景

  1. 彩票公司内部管理:彩票公司管理层、销售人员、客服人员等。
  2. 彩票销售:帮助销售团队快速查询彩票销售情况。
  3. 彩票分析:彩票公司可以分析彩票走势,优化彩票销售策略。

2 系统需求分析

1 目标用户

  1. 彩票公司管理层:用于查询彩票销售数据,分析彩票走势,制定销售策略。
  2. 销售人员:用于查询彩票销售情况,了解彩票销售数据,帮助销售决策。
  3. 客户:用于查询彩票开奖信息,了解彩票中奖情况。

2 功能需求

  1. 彩票信息查询:包括双色球和快乐8的彩票信息查询,支持按日期、地区、号码等条件查询。
  2. 开奖信息查询:包括历史开奖数据查询,支持按日期、地区、号码等条件查询。
  3. 销售数据查询:包括彩票销售数据查询,支持按日期、地区、号码等条件查询。
  4. 数据统计分析:包括彩票销售数据的统计分析,支持生成统计图表。
  5. 用户管理:包括用户注册、登录、权限管理等。
  6. 数据安全:包括数据加密、数据备份、数据恢复等。

3 技术要求

  1. 数据库:使用MySQL数据库,设计合理的数据结构,支持高效的查询和维护。
  2. 界面:使用Java或Python开发用户界面,支持Windows或Linux操作系统。
  3. 性能:系统应具有良好的性能,支持大量用户同时使用。
  4. 安全:系统应具有数据加密、数据备份、数据恢复等安全措施。

4 风险分析

  1. 数据量大:彩票数据量大,需要高效的查询和维护。
  2. 用户量多:彩票公司可能有大量用户,需要高效的用户管理功能。
  3. 数据安全:彩票数据敏感,需要严格的权限管理。

3 系统设计

1 系统架构

系统采用分层架构,包括数据层、业务逻辑层和用户界面层。

  1. 数据层:存储彩票数据和用户数据,使用MySQL数据库。
  2. 业务逻辑层:处理数据的增删改查等业务逻辑,使用Java或Python开发。
  3. 用户界面层:提供用户界面,方便用户操作,使用Java或Python开发。

2 数据库设计

2.1 数据表设计

  1. 用户表(User):存储用户信息,包括用户名、密码、用户类型(管理员、普通用户)等。
  2. 彩票表(Lottery):存储彩票信息,包括彩票名称、开奖日期、开奖号码、中奖号码、销售额等。
  3. 开奖表(Draw):存储开奖信息,包括开奖日期、开奖号码、中奖号码等。
  4. 销售表(Sales):存储彩票销售数据,包括销售日期、销售地区、销售号码、销售额等。
  5. 统计表(Statistics):存储彩票统计信息,包括销售日期、销售地区、销售号码、销售额等。

2.2 数据关系

  1. 用户表与彩票表、开奖表、销售表、统计表的关系:用户可以访问彩票、开奖、销售、统计信息。
  2. 彩票表与开奖表、销售表、统计表的关系:彩票信息可以关联到开奖信息、销售信息、统计信息。
  3. 开奖表与销售表、统计表的关系:开奖信息可以关联到销售信息、统计信息。
  4. 销售表与统计表的关系:销售信息可以关联到统计信息。

3 功能模块设计

3.1 用户管理模块

  1. 用户注册:用户注册,包括用户名、密码、用户类型等。
  2. 用户登录:用户登录,包括用户名、密码验证。
  3. 用户信息管理:用户信息管理,包括修改密码、修改信息等。
  4. 用户权限管理:用户权限管理,包括添加用户、删除用户、修改用户类型等。

3.2 彩票信息查询模块

  1. 彩票信息查询:包括双色球和快乐8的彩票信息查询,支持按日期、地区、号码等条件查询。
  2. 彩票信息显示:显示查询结果,支持排序、筛选等操作。

3.3 开奖信息查询模块

  1. 开奖信息查询:包括历史开奖数据查询,支持按日期、地区、号码等条件查询。
  2. 开奖信息显示:显示查询结果,支持排序、筛选等操作。

3.4 销售数据查询模块

  1. 销售数据查询:包括彩票销售数据查询,支持按日期、地区、号码等条件查询。
  2. 销售数据显示:显示查询结果,支持排序、筛选等操作。

3.5 数据统计分析模块

  1. 数据统计:包括彩票销售数据的统计分析,支持生成统计图表。
  2. 数据显示:显示统计结果,支持图表查看。

3.6 用户管理模块

用户管理:包括用户注册、登录、权限管理等。

3.7 数据安全模块

  1. 数据加密:对敏感数据进行加密存储和传输。
  2. 数据备份:定期备份数据,确保数据安全。
  3. 数据恢复:支持数据恢复功能,确保数据安全。

4 系统开发流程

1 需求分析

  1. 确定目标用户
  2. 确定功能需求
  3. 确定技术要求
  4. 确定数据安全要求

2 系统设计

  1. 设计系统架构
  2. 设计数据库结构
  3. 设计功能模块

3 系统开发

  1. 开发数据层
  2. 开发业务逻辑层
  3. 开发用户界面层

4 系统测试

  1. 单元测试
  2. 集成测试
  3. 性能测试
  4. 用户验收测试

5 系统部署

  1. 系统部署
  2. 系统维护

6 系统维护

  1. 系统维护
  2. 系统更新

5 系统测试方案

1 单元测试

  1. 测试数据层
  2. 测试业务逻辑层
  3. 测试用户界面层

2 集成测试

  1. 测试系统各模块的集成
  2. 测试系统与外部接口的集成

3 性能测试

  1. 测试系统性能
  2. 测试系统稳定性

4 用户验收测试

  1. 测试用户功能
  2. 测试系统安全性

6 系统部署与维护

1 系统部署

  1. 系统部署
  2. 系统测试

2 系统维护

  1. 系统维护
  2. 系统更新

7 附录

1 参考文档

  1. 数据库设计文档
  2. 界面设计文档
  3. 测试用例文档

2 测试用例

  1. 单元测试用例
  2. 集成测试用例
  3. 性能测试用例
  4. 用户验收测试用例

发表评论